I have a 1999 Oldsmobile Alero GLS Sedan with 98,000 miles. The car itself hasn't been all that great to me ie: gives me troubles with continuing to run after you first start it, and LOTS of rust ... that sort of thing. I have read online that there are many quirks that the 99 gls has, and they seem to start around 100k-110k miles. Has anyone else had major/annoying/expensive fixes to do on their '99 Alero gls? If so, could you let me know? I'm trying to figure out whether to keep the car or not before it nickel and dimes me to death.
